Baseball: Former Japan, S. Korea WBC stars to play game in July

Japanese and South Korean stars of past World Baseball Classic teams will play a game on July 22 at Es Con Field Hokkaido, the stadium's home team, the Nippon Ham Fighters, said Monday.

The game is scheduled a day before Es Con Field hosts Game 1 of the two-game Nippon Professional Baseball All-Star series. Tatsunori Hara, who skippered Japan to the 2009 WBC championship, will manage the Japanese team.

Koji Uehara, Kyuji Fujikawa and Atsunori Inaba are among those named to play for Japan.

"The excitement of international games will come back if players who etch their names in baseball history can get together from the two countries," Hara said.
